5 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Sycophantic'

The sycophantic employee always agreed with the boss, even when he knew it was a bad idea.

The manager grew weary of the sycophantic attitude displayed by some team members.

The sycophantic cheers from the audience fueled the speaker's ego during the speech.

The sycophantic journalist wrote glowing reviews for the celebrity, ignoring any flaws in their performance.

The sycophantic fan praised the author excessively, hoping to receive special treatment at book signings.
